New Delhi, June 26: NTPC Mouda has reached a major milestone in its renewable energy expansion programme with the commencement of solar panel installation for its 1.4 MW ground-mounted solar power plant. The development follows the successful completion of the project’s superstructure works.
The project forms part of NTPC’s broader strategy to expand its renewable energy portfolio and supports the Government of India’s objective of increasing the share of clean energy in the country’s overall power generation mix.
The first solar panels were installed during a ceremony attended by senior NTPC officials and project partners, marking the transition from the construction phase to equipment installation.
Once commissioned, the solar power plant is expected to strengthen NTPC Mouda’s renewable energy capacity while reducing dependence on conventional sources of electricity. The project is also expected to support cleaner power generation and contribute to the company’s long-term sustainability goals.
According to NTPC, the plant is projected to generate approximately 2.7 million units of clean electricity annually, helping avoid nearly 2,000 metric tonnes of carbon dioxide (CO₂) emissions every year. The renewable energy generated will play a significant role in reducing the environmental footprint of the township and supporting India’s climate action targets.
The project is being implemented at an estimated cost of ₹5.80 crore and represents another step in NTPC’s ongoing efforts to integrate renewable energy solutions across its operations.
Upon completion, NTPC Mouda Township is expected to become a Net Zero Energy Township, meeting its annual electricity requirements through renewable energy generation. The township has already achieved the distinction of being a Net Zero Water Township through various water conservation and management initiatives.
